package com.android.tools.idea.gradle.service.notification.hyperlink;
import com.android.tools.idea.gradle.project.GradleProjectImporter;
import com.intellij.openapi.project.Project;
import com.intellij.openapi.util.Key;
import org.jetbrains.annotations.NotNull;
public class SyncProjectWithExtraCommandLineOptionsHyperlink extends NotificationHyperlink {
public static final Key<String[]> EXTRA_GRADLE_COMMAND_LINE_OPTIONS_KEY = Key.create("extra.gradle.command.line.options");
@NotNull private final String[] myExtraOptions;
@NotNull
public static NotificationHyperlink syncProjectRefreshingDependencies() {
return new SyncProjectWithExtraCommandLineOptionsHyperlink("Re-download dependencies and sync project (requires network)",
"--refresh-dependencies");
}
public SyncProjectWithExtraCommandLineOptionsHyperlink(@NotNull String text, @NotNull String... extraOptions) {
super("syncProject", text);
myExtraOptions = extraOptions;
}
@Override
protected void execute(@NotNull Project project) {
// This is the only way that we can pass extra command line options to the Gradle sync process.
project.putUserData(EXTRA_GRADLE_COMMAND_LINE_OPTIONS_KEY, myExtraOptions);
GradleProjectImporter.getInstance().requestProjectSync(project, null);
}
}
